Joseph Conrad's novel 'Almayer's Folly: A Story of an Eastern River' is a gripping tale set in the exotic backdrop of Southeast Asia. The book narrates the story of a Dutch trader, Almayer, struggling to find success and happiness in the midst of the ever-changing colonial landscape. Conrad's literary style is characterized by vivid descriptions of the lush landscapes and complex characters, capturing the readers' imagination and transporting them to a world filled with cultural clashes and personal dilemmas. The novel is a fine example of early 20th-century literature that delves into themes of identity, ambition, and the consequences of colonialism. Conrad's skillful use of language and intricate plot twists make 'Almayer's Folly' a rich and thought-provoking read for any lover of classic literature.

Joseph Conrad is recognized as one of the 20th century's greatest English language novelists. He was born Jozef Konrad Nalecz Korzeniowski on December 3, 1857, in the Polish Ukraine. His father, a writer and translator, was from Polish nobility, but political activity against Russian oppression led to his exile. Conrad was orphaned at a young age and subsequently raised by his uncle. At 17 he went to sea, an experience that shaped the bleak view of human nature which he expressed in his fiction. In such works as Lord Jim (1900), Youth (1902), and Nostromo (1904), Conrad depicts individuals thrust by circumstances beyond their control into moral and emotional dilemmas. His novel Heart of Darkness (1902), perhaps his best known and most influential work, narrates a literal journey to the center of the African jungle. This novel inspired the acclaimed motion picture Apocalypse Now. After the publication of his first novel, Almayer's Folly (1895), Conrad gave up the sea. He produced thirteen novels, two volumes of memoirs, and twenty-eight short stories. He died on August 3, 1924, in England.
